If you have a pet such as a dog or anything else, this is an important factor to consider with a new fence, and you will have to determine if you want the fence to contain your pet so it can run freely in your garden. If this is the case, you can have a boundary fence or a rail fence, but you'll need to install something at the base such as chicken wire to keep the pet in the garden. The important thing here is that the dog won't get out or jump the fence plus you want it to be safe for your pet.
